Published by Princeton University Press in 2016, this comprehensive hardback edition spans 206 pages and offers a meticulous analysis of fertility and population trends in the U.S.
This essential resource utilizes decennial census enumerations to provide two key estimates: a pioneering annual series of birth estimates, birth rates, and fertility rates specifically for the white population from 1855 to the present, and adjusted single-year age distributions for the native white population, along with estimated undercounts.
